Reporting to the VP, Financial Planning & Investment Reporting, the Director, Investment Reporting is a key member of the Total Plan Performance team, supporting the creation, generation and enhancement of OMERS investment and analytics reporting and solutions. The position plays a critical role within the broader Corporate Finance team and requires a significant degree of collaboration, interaction and involvement with various teams across the organization. As a member of this team, you will: Provide thought leadership and proactive, insight driven analysis on OMERS total fund investment performance to Corporate Finance leadership and other senior leaders in the organization Recommend and implement continuous improvements to the efficiency, timing and reliability of reporting processes including the use of AI tools Stay up-to-date on industry and analytics practices, including CFA investment performance standards and determine impacts and changes to be undertaken and implemented to enhance the analytics framework Ensure daily, weekly, monthly and quarterly reports are created based on industry standards and completed and distributed with high quality and within the expected timelines. The types of reporting include performance and attribution reports, exposure reports, and internal and external compliance reports across various entity and asset classes that comprise the fund. Manage and perform analysis for ad hoc requests from investment professionals and senior management, including preparing and delivering insightful presentations that clearly communicate key findings, trends, and recommendations to support strategic decision-making. Own the Total Plan Dashboard, ensuring daily reporting is accurate and timely, and managing the roadmap for new dashboard functionality Provide hands on day-to-day oversight, technical guidance, leadership and coaching to a high-performing team, including: recruiting, training and development and assessing performance effectiveness.
